For example, a 1.8V input can drive a 3.3V output when the buffer is powered at 3.3V, as long as the input high threshold is met."},{"question":"What is the difference between 74LVC2G126 and 74LVC2G125?","answer":"Both are dual non-inverting buffers with 3-state outputs. The 74LVC2G126 has active-high output enables, while the 74LVC2G125 uses active-low enables. Choose based on your control logic polarity."}],"compareFactBullets":[],"relatedMpns":[],"engineerNotes":[],"selectionNotes":null,"limitations":null},"provenance":{"sourceSystem":"icboms-matrix-langgraph","citationUrl":"https://icboms.com/texas-instruments/74LVC2G126DCUTE4","citationPolicyUrl":"https://icboms.com/llms.txt","source":"ICBOMS","attribution":"Open for AI and search answers: credit \"ICBOMS\" and link https://icboms.com/texas-instruments/74LVC2G126DCUTE4 when reusing this data.
